Roger Gray joined the Metropolitan Police in 1968. He served with Londons Special Patrol Group and worked as a supervisor and tactical adviser within SO19 for the last seven years of his service. He's also carried firearms in Downing Street and been responsible for the protection of the late Margaret Thatcher. His biography, The Trojan Files, was serialised in The Daily Mail, The

Observer, The Sunday People, The Telegraph. Now Roger is launching Target Trojan, his first novel, which is loosely based on the realities of life a firearms officer. "I wrote Target Trojan to demonstrate the pressure and complexity of working as an armed police officer," comments Roger. "The book uses my inside knowledge of police firearms officers and tactics - I have controlled

hostage incidents where the hostage taker was shot and killed and I have had my own officers shot. I have at times been the firearms duty officer for the whole of the Metropolis."

Synopsis

Khamsin and Haab require revenge in epic proportions. Seeking a reckoning for their younger brothers death, Haab and his sister merge into western society  he into the Islamic community, her as nurse. For the intelligence services they are nightmare, they leave no shadow.

The emergency services are attacked and debilitated. For every real act of terrorism, a dozen false calls, and all require armed support that is beyond the Governments ability to supply. Firearms officers are a prime target as beguiled young men destroy themselves in a quest for martyrdom.

Inspector Royston Bladen-Barras leads the armed police response to the terrorists - an ex-soldier and Colour Sergeant he is as good as they come. But when an ambush kills his best friend and his strong family ties are stretched to breaking by the reappearance of an old love, his morals and the rules by which he lives are called into question.

His brothers-in-arms have unshakable faith in him - but will it be enough?

Royston Bladen-Barras has sworn revenge on his friends grave. The Haab and his little sister have sworn vengeance with their little brothers blood...
